Sun Shines On ’83 Grads After days of cloud-filled skies and rain, the sun ap- peared for the Class of 1983’s Baccalaureate Service. Held at the football field on Sunday, May 22 at 3:00, the service began with an invocation by Father Paul York of Holy Spirit Church. Sandy Richardson and Valerie Thompson sang for the audience of graduates, parents and friends. Reverend Paul Iverson served as the main speaker and the services ended with a benediction and the recessional. Each year the junior stewards serve as an honor guard for the graduates. Included this year in the group were Jeffrey Hild, James Ulrich, James Garnett, Keith Pecha, Mike Rasmussen, Joseph Harris, Gerald Dilliard, Dorothy Thiessen, Katherine Rossow, Alicia Green, Kris Beaty, Julie Strouf, Laurie Flockhart and Rhonda Edmonds. “As 1 stand before you tonight, my graduating class of 1983,1 can see and feel the last 13 years of our lives. We have grown up together, faced the good times and the bad, suffered through the pain and struggles of being young adults, and we have shared with one another our accomplishments and defeats. — Roger Wiles, senior class president TOP: Dawn Eaton and Bill Krejci were two of the 121 graduates of the 1983 class. ABOVE LEFT: Mr. Dale Strobel, senior class sponsor, makes sure that everyone is lined up and has everything that they need for graduation. ABOVE: Members of chorus performed at Sunday night's Com- mencement under the direction of Mr. Ron Nelson and accompanied by Lila Cole. 22

BELOW: Aaron Lemieux was one of the many schol- arship recipients. “The advice I would give any new student or freshmen would be to get involved and not to go through high school without trying as much as possi- ble. Academic and vocational areas of study, organi- zations, athletics and activities all offer excellent opportunities. ’ — Marc Tassone, student council president “We have just reached a huge goal that four years ago many of us may have thought to be unattainable. But. as we well know, this is only the first of many achievements in our lives. Each goal we set is a plateau, and when we reach one goal, we immediately set our sights on another higher goal.” — Kirk Emig, co-valedictorian “Plattsmouth has given us its best with opportuni- ties to develop our own areas of interest. The great diversity of the high school comes from the diversity of the community. This allows Plattsmouth to get up-to-date ideas while keeping stability from those who have lived here for many years.” — Kristi Smith, co-valeditorian LEFT: Graduates Peggy Young, Les Dexter and Tri- sha Stout finish up a high school career. ABOVE: Wearing the traditional gown and mortar- board. Bob Campbell enjoys a day of pomp, circum- stance and sunshine. I 23
